Surface water from opposite side of A417 being diverted to Prospect Road

Reported via mobile in the Blocked Drain / Gully category by Karen Spackman at 17:13, Thu 1 August 2024

Sent to Oxfordshire County Council less than a minute later

The recent works at the junction of the Lynchway and the A417 have successfully stopped the water crossing the A417 and then flowing to Prospect Road. However due to the drains from the road to Alden Farm and the culverts along the A417 between High Street and Stream Road being blocked and inadequate water is still flowing into Prospect Road and the first few properties fronting Prosoect Road. There is also a flow of water from the other direction, from Chilton Road and down the hill on the A417 which flows past the drains in this section of the road, into Prospect Road.

One of the 3 routes water takes to converge on Prospect Road has currently been solved. The other 2 have not.

This issue has recently been closed off as it was incorrectly deemed to be a winter drainage issue.
